![]() Coding Environments/Editors: Describes the development/execution/testing environments offered.Database Object Management: Describes how to create new database objects, edit existing objects, and provides details on the operations you can perform against database objects.Datasource and Server Management: Shows you how to register the datasources that DBArtisan will work against.This chapter also describes the extensive datasource management facilities.Included is an investigation of the major user interface elements, detailed tutorial exercises, instructions on configuring DBArtisan features, and additional information on using this document and third-party documentation. Getting Started: Provides an introduction for new users and helps you set up DBArtisan. ![]() The list below describes the major sections of this document. Welcome to DBArtisan, the database administration and development solution that lets you manage IBM DB2 for Linux, Unix, and Windows, IBM DB2 for z/OS and OS/390, Microsoft SQL Server, MySQL, Oracle, PostgreSQL, Sybase IQ, and Sybase ASE databases.
